Almost Heaven & Power Rags

We have been using microfiber towels for showering and drying the dogs since we got on the road.  They are so much lighter and dry a lot quicker than regular bath towels.  Unfortunately, the microfiber towels sold at places like Walmart, Target, or even Home Depot do not quite do the job.  Most are "made in China" and made from 100% polyester, use inferior yarn, and will not produce the results you are looking for.  

While at the Escapade we discovered another company with a great product.  It's called Almost Heaven.  They use the best quality for their microfibers - 80% polyester and 20% polyamid. They are made in Korea (and not China!).  They have great products and can be used on any surface without scratching or leaving streaks.
